Ruderal species

A ruderal species is a plant species that is first to colonize disturbed lands. The disturbance may be natural – for example, wildfires or avalanches – or the consequences of human activities, such as construction or agriculture.

Features
Features contributing to a species' success as ruderal are: • Massive seed production • Seedlings whose nutritional requirements are modest • Fast-growing roots • Independence of mycorrhizaePolyploidy ==Quantification==
Quantification
Ecologists have proposed various scales for quantifying ruderality, which can be defined as the "ability to thrive where there is disturbance through partial or total destruction of plant biomass" (Grime, Hodgson & Hunt, 1988).
